Rain is rare in Istania, thus the memory of rain becomes especially vivid for those who reside here.

Raindrops stir up a mist, first flowing along the gray-brown eaves, trickling gently to the ground, forming streams between the brown stones.

The dark gray stone monument stands amidst the misty rain, inscribed with words in Istania's script:

'751 — 790, Farian, may your bravery and enlightenment rest forever in the Sand Sea —'

Raindrops trace the grooves of the inscriptions, flowing slowly, one after another. Barbaltan wipes away the water with a glove, but cannot clean it away completely; soon, the glove is soaked.

Princess Consort Afeifa stands beside him, silently watching the words on the monument.

After a moment, she spoke softly, her voice like a Nightingale's song, "Barbaltan, though Farian, Charab, and Hette did not return, at least more people survived... The Empire is strong, but even last time the Osh People did not succeed."
